Output 562dfc90fbfda34dc62f3d95473310a9a3c456903cee282efe7cd6502345ae37:2

value
108366143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a47077b538c506f55c7634d6f4f6a1c64f29fd2 OP_EQUAL
address
MHb6wxi9ZW8HXr9estXGPtz9Egr8YrnXUN
transaction
562dfc90fbfda34dc62f3d95473310a9a3c456903cee282efe7cd6502345ae37
spent
true